OLYMPIC medallist Leslie Law has been forced to withdraw from the Burghley Pedigree Horse Trials today after his horse went lame.
Law was set to ride on Matt Butler but his mount picked up a knock on the cross country at the Scottish Championships at Thirlestane Castle last weekend.
Law is set to ride Perryfields Halo at the Blenheim International Horse Trials next Thursday.
